Abstract

The invention discloses an integrated management system of land and resources, and belongs to the field of geographic information. The system is characterized by comprising a query module, a processing module, a database, a background data management module and a map module; the database processes service information and map information into tables, information processed by the processing module is stored, and the query module inquires and displays the received information according to practical service requirements; and the background data management module integrates the processed data information in the processing module with location and service attribute information in the map module to inquire and analyze land and resource information. The integrated management system has the advantages that data processing, analysis, application and display integrated intelligent information transfer is realized, the service information is fused with 2D and 3D graph information effectively, multi-dimensional stereoscopic information display is realized, data information forms analysis reports in the forms of characters, graphs and reports, and a decision maker is helped in proposal decisions.

Illustrated with a specific embodiment below:
A kind of land resources total management system, the system includes enquiry module, processing module, data base, back-end data management module and mapping module, and wherein data base is broadly divided into system database, Service Database, map data base.In system database, the table information such as issue, definition, startup, circulation, state control, the flow process attribute configuration of flow engine are mainly covered.The table information such as definition, attribute configuration of all of business is mainly covered in Service Database.In map data base, the table information such as the essential information of all items configured in essential record all of figure layer base attribute information, figure layer, the configuration relation between map and business form.When the process of data base is carried out, we make use of reverse generting machanism, generate data base to correspondence back-end data field file, and this document forms corresponding relation with the control of foreground list, and has carried out the extension of field type in this document, such as:Similar inquiry field, comprising Field Inquiry, be interrupted Field Inquiry, compare Field Inquiry etc..So carrying out directly using these extended fields to be capable of achieving complicated query function when foreground queries match the definition of control, without the need for being inquired about in the spelling for entering line statement.We have carried out again the association of flow process in data base and have arranged in terms of flow process, when a flow startup, related all of table field can automatically trigger the circulation for generating content to support process, and during circulation, the binding relationship of flow instance, binding when circulating to support process and between business relations have been carried out between flow process and business.We have carried out the division of figure layer map datum in the database processing of map, each figure layer sets a data base, these data bases are used for recording the binding information in each plot in figure layer, the instance field in a plot is provided with the tables of data of each figure layer, and the binding and business between is realized by the field, so as to realize the relation of correspondence positioning when handling in business.
Processing module mainly be exactly user is filled in business attribute information, upload ground block message carry out an integration on the whole.When list is overlapped the operation of analysis, the process function on foreground can capture the purposes and land used condition in the important information such as soil in list etc., and the binding of the graphical information involved by the business can be transmitted to the process layer of map, in this layer mainly by an overlay analysis between plot and different figure layers, the present situation in the plot is analyzed, utilizing the situation planned.The final operation using form forms ownership, each ground area of present situation, the report documents for providing user certain aid decision of planning situation in a plot.
The synchronizing information that back-end data management module is carried out the ground block message after processing in processing module between business information and cartographic information forms data message.The field and the business of the base attribute information of the acquired project for obtaining in the list of foreground have mainly been carried out the module upload of ground block message in which figure layer, and get the field name information of the figure layer, compare doing one between these fields and form controls name, the copy process of data is carried out between title and type identical field, the uniformity of the business information in map layer table in business information and business datum table can so be accomplished, and then can realize individually carrying out the visualization statistics for checking and carrying out in figure layer business handling situation of business on map.
Mapping module mainly realizes the display control of figure layer, by the configuration to the layers list and the layers list authority, the layers list of multi-form is shown into after system in user, user can be made whether that the selection for showing is controlled to each the layers list, when user selects or closes a figure layer, the effect that the closing for reaching figure layer shows that whether shows of figure layer is superimposed by far call.In the service attribute inquiry of map, we can select to specify a figure layer and inquired about according to some field on layer of changing plan or a scope can also be drawn in the figure layer according to user to be inquired about, and inquire all results for meeting querying condition, and the positioning function of invocation map realizes the automatic positioning function of each Query Result, the base attribute information that the project can be checked with right click on map.In the analytic function of map, we can select to upload a ground block message, and the plot and present situation, the figure layer of the reallocation of land are carried out a relative analyses, area accounting, the planning utilization situation of the present situation ownership, present situation ground class and each ground class in the plot is analyzed.In terms of map statistics, we can specify a spatial dimension, region-wide and according to the time period, for batch ground, for etc. soil using examination & approval reply in the case of be analyzed statistics.
Workflow module mainly includes a definition, issue, startup, an operation of circulation of flow process.We mainly take the defining mode of an attribute configuration file when the definition of flow process is carried out, and the definition of the attributes such as personnel group is handled in the absolute position that shown by one to flow process major key and links binding form interface, link figure, link;In the issue of flow process, we can read the configuration file, and these attribute informations are read warehouse-in, and we understand the electronic accessories of the input and output flow process each link and are defined binding when flow process is issued.When specific one operation flow of deactivation of our a certain bar service line, we remove the interface that call flow starts, and mainly distinguish which bar service line started according to Booting sequence major key;Equally it is being that flow direction when being gone according to definitim flow according to the flow instance that generated circulates the flow process during workflow.
Workflow submits submodule to, main is exactly to open a flow process by the mark deactivation of flow process, and the flow instance of a series connection whole flow process can be automatically generated in flow startup, follow-up procedure links submitted to or return operation when, be all by the numbering of the flow instance go guide control whole flow process trend.
Workflow tracks submodule, main is exactly according to some unique flow instance, the flow chart information for inquiring the flow process is gone first, and corresponding flow chart is searched out on the server, and the flow chart is transmitted by the form of file stream to the client of request, handle personnel by what flow instance got the flow process each link again, handle the time, handle suggestion, the information such as associated forms pages, finally getting after these graph text informations, a set is carried out on foreground to show, and these information absolute fixs on flow chart, finally realize the graphical tracking of flow process.
In query statistic module, we first can be according to the specific object item of business in service inquiry statistics, a Dynamic Matching combination is carried out, and the corresponding query statement of the dynamic combination producing of these group items, targetedly inquires the conceivable query term the results list of user.
In the module for doing part statistics, the workflow engine status information recorded in our root system databases, business be totally divided into it is pending, done, finished three kinds of states, personal information in set flow table, inquire everyone, each section office, global number of packages that is pending, having done, finished business.And gather the field binding relationship of flow instance between flow table and traffic table on here basis, inquire the detailed content of each record, and Query Result is represented.
All the examination & approval purposes in the soil involved by current business can be recorded during each business handling for the query statistic of land use takes, and placed on record according to the reallocation of land purposes bibliographic structure of standard, when being counted, area number according to purposes and corresponding to it, what is counted result and carry out Graphic-Attributes represents form.
In the statistics of business progress it is main according further to flow instance to carrying out a mounting between flow table and traffic table, pair with the overall information of flow process and be presently in flow process link information carry out one contrast represent display.
